Christopher Columbus, an Italian explorer sailing under the Spanish flag, is credited with the discovery of the Americas in 1492. He made landfall in the Bahamas, believing he had found a new route to Asia. While he is often credited with this discovery, it is important to note that indigenous peoples had inhabited the Americas for thousands of years prior to his arrival. Additionally, Norse explorer Leif Erikson reached parts of North America, specifically Newfoundland, around the year 1000.

The first explorer to sail to the east coast of South America was Christopher Columbus during his voyage in 1498. He sailed under the flag of Spain and reached the northern coast of South America, specifically present-day Venezuela. Columbus's expeditions were pivotal in opening up the Americas to European exploration and colonization.

In 1492, Castile and León were not separate countries but rather two kingdoms that had been unified under the reign of the Catholic Monarchs, Ferdinand II of Aragon and Isabella I of Castile. The unification of these kingdoms played a crucial role in the formation of modern Spain. That year was significant as it marked the completion of the Reconquista with the conquest of Granada and the start of Columbus's voyage to the Americas. Thus, while they had distinct historical identities, they functioned as a unified entity in that pivotal year.
